    Florida head coach Todd Golden sits down with Jon Rothstein to reflect on life after winning a national championship and the unforgettable run that got the Gators there. Golden discusses the emotions of the Elite Eight, key victories over Auburn and Houston, and whether he’s already thinking about a back-to-back title run. He breaks down this year’s roster — from dominant big men to impact transfer guards — and previews the Gators’ challenging non-conference schedule, including a showdown with Kentucky. Golden also opens up about his most memorable win, toughest loss, and the competitiveness of last year’s SEC.     Michigan State head coach Tom Izzo joins Jon Rothstein for an unfiltered, wide-ranging conversation on the state of college basketball. Izzo opens up about balancing family life with the demands of today’s game, reflects on last season’s team, and explains the fulfillment he gets from maximizing his roster’s potential. He doesn’t hold back on the transfer portal — calling it “way worse than NIL,” criticizing rampant tampering, and admitting the sport has been “too gutless” to fix its own mistakes. Izzo also looks ahead to the 2025–26 roster, addresses shooting improvements, previews marquee non-conference matchups, and shares his thoughts on the new-look Big Ten.
